Former Piston Grant Hill going to the hoop Hall of Fame

Grant Hill will be elected to the Naismith Basketball Hall of Fame as a member of the 2018 class along with Steve Nash and Jason Kidd, according to Adrian Wojnarowski of ESPN.

A formal announcement of the entire 2018 class is expected this weekend at the Final Four in San Antonio.

The Naismith Hall of Fame recognizes contributions from a worldwide basketball perspective including international and college ball.

Hill became a household name in college as a member of the Duke Blue Devils where he won two national championships. He also played in the NBA for 19 years and during his stint with the Pistons was one of the most dominant players in the game.
